#469016 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#469016 is composed of 27.5% red, 56.5%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.7%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 96.4 degrees, a saturation of 73.5% and a lightness of 32.5%. #469016 color hex could be obtained by blending #8cff2c with #002100.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#469016 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#469016 has RGB values of R:70, G:144,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.85,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 4624406.

Shades and Tints of #469016
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040801 is the darkest color, while #f9fef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#469016
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#52574f is the less saturated color, while #42a303 is the most saturated one.
